๐Ÿ“š Education:

Dr. Jallat Khan, an academic trailblazer from Rahim Yar Khan, Pakistan, holds a Ph.D. in Chemistry (2010-2015) ๐Ÿงช from The Islamia University Bahawalpur as an HEC Indigenous Scholar. His groundbreaking thesis focused on the phytochemical and biological screening of folk medicinal plants, Suaeda fruticosa and Cardaria chalepensis.

As an M. Phil. in Chemistry (2007-2009) ๐ŸŽ“ and HEC Indigenous Scholar at The Islamia University Bahawalpur, Dr. Khan explored the chemical detection and purification of Isoprenoids from an unexplored species of the genus Launaea, collected from Cholistan.

His academic journey began with an M.Sc. in Chemistry (2003-2005) ๐Ÿ“š from Bahauddin Zakariya University Multan, where he delved into Organic Chemistry and Analytical Chemistry. Dr. Khan laid the foundation for his academic pursuits with a Bachelors of Science (2001-2003) ๐ŸŽ“ from The Islamia University of Bahawalpur, majoring in Chemistry, Botany, and Zoology.

๐ŸŒฑ Research Focus:

Dr. Jallat Khanโ€™s research focus spans a diverse array of topics in chemistry and biological sciences, with a particular emphasis on the study of medicinal plants and environmental health. ๐ŸŒฟ His work includes the evaluation of Ceiba pentandra for oil removal from palm oil mill effluent, health risk assessment of heavy metals in food from Multan, and insights into the phytochemical composition and biological activities of Moringa oleifera Lam. ๐Ÿงช๐Ÿ’ก
